Things You'll Need:
- Teapot
- Small strainer
- Teacups
- Yerba mate leaves
- Water
-
Step 1
Fill a small teapot 2/3 full with dried and shredded yerba mate leaves.
-
Step 2
Add hot water until the teapot is full. Don't worry if some of the leaves float at first.
-
Step 3
Wait about 3 minutes, then check to see if the yerba mate leaves have absorbed all the water. Add more water until the leaves are covered.
-
Step 4
Place a strainer over a teacup and pour the yerba mate. Add the strained leaves back into the teapot to be used again until they no longer impart flavor to the water.
-
Step 5
Drink yerba mate warm or cold. Add sugar or flavorings such as mint if desired.

Step 1
Fill a decorative gourd (the mate) 3/4 full with dried and shredded yerba mate leaves.
-
Step 2
Add hot water until the gourd is full. Don't worry if some of the leaves float.
-
Step 3
Wait about 3 minutes, then check to see if all the water has been absorbed by the yerba mate leaves. Add more water until the leaves are covered.
-
Step 4
Insert a bombilla, a metal or wooden straw with a filter on one end that will strain out the yerba mate leaves. Do this by covering the open end with your thumb and firmly thrusting the filter end into the gourd.
-
Step 5
Sip the yerba mate through the bombilla until no liquid remains, then refill the mate with hot water.
